Output 96defe4c9dbf756ee3dc763852f7c855e88450f20af9f73cd61207ab5a41dfc5:41

value
77898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ca2ab2051c21c422e109b4852dc547314f998b4e OP_EQUAL
address
3L7yZpatW2rZJebceBBuARdQVdGWZXRhqF
transaction
96defe4c9dbf756ee3dc763852f7c855e88450f20af9f73cd61207ab5a41dfc5
confirmations
296197
spent
true